El Cajon
The murder trial of an El Cajon man accused of brutally beating his girlfriend’s 2-year-old daughter to death opened Thursday.
Matthew LeSure, 28, is charged with killing Sarah Toussant and dumping her body in a trash bin June 13.
Deputy Dist. Atty. Rick Clabby told jurors that the girl died of a severe beating, noting that she had three broken ribs, a severely cut liver, a kidney hemorrhage and a bruised lung.
Clabby said it was the opinion of the county’s pathologist that she “died a long, prolonged death.”
LeSure, who was caring for the little girl, claimed he fell asleep in a park and couldn’t find her when he woke up.
It is estimated that the trial will last five weeks.
